Good Friday

Hamilton, Ohio - As we get closer to Easter, the Father Butler Council of the Knights of Columbus are encouraging families in the parish family to attend the Good Friday liturgy in their parish on March 29th. Despite Good Friday’s central nature in the heart of Christianity, attendance at liturgies remains low.

 

The liturgy of the Lord’s passion and death reminds families of the suffering Jesus endured through his passion and resurrection, thereby opening the gates of heaven for each of us.
